how my heart aches for them.  the babies in that Potter's Field.  my soul is rocked each time i think of them.  and yet, i do it often.  i don't want them to be forgotten.  how cold is this world, to leave something so precious as a child, in a place thats so cold.

i cry for them until i cant cry anymore.  i wish my tears could make them warm.  my heaven might be that i can care for these babies as angels.  let me hold them and kiss them and show them love they never knew.

i fear my hell would be to see them die again, and not be able to stop it.

my faith eases this heartache, and i pray for their souls, that they are indeed in heaven as angels.  and that they know love and they know the warmth of the sun.  and that they know of nothing but joy.

maybe it's a little part of pain i feel for them.  that i have this need to know more about them.  i don't know why i search for them, but i do.  if only so that here on earth, somebody knows of them.
